Abstract EN

This paper considers the guaranteed cost finite-time boundedness of discrete-time positive impulsive switched systems.

Firstly, the definition of guaranteed cost finite-time boundedness is introduced.

By using the multiple linear copositive Lyapunov function (MLCLF) and average dwell time (ADT) approach, a state feedback controller is designed and sufficient conditions are obtained to guarantee that the corresponding closed-loop system is guaranteed cost finite-time boundedness (GCFTB).

Such conditions can be solved by linear programming.

Finally, a numerical example is provided to show the effectiveness of the proposed method.
